2.1 Firearm Permit Requirements
1. What is the validity period of a BSIS firearm permit?
• Answer: A BSIS firearm permit is valid for two years from the date of is-
suance. It requires renewal before expiration to maintain active status.
2. How often must a permit holder complete firing range requalification?
• Answer: Permit holders must complete two range requalifications per year,
at least four months apart, totaling four over the two-year permit period.
3. What is the deadline for notifying BSIS of an address change?
• Answer: Permit holders must notify BSIS within 30 days of any change in
their residential or mailing address to ensure compliance.
4. What happens if a permit holder fails to submit all required qualifications
before permit expiration?
• Answer: The permit expires, requiring a new application, including a psy-
chological evaluation and retraining, to reinstate.
5. Who is authorized to conduct BSIS firearm qualifications?
• Answer: Only a BSIS-certified firearms instructor can conduct and certify
range qualifications for permit holders.
6. What documentation is issued after a successful range qualification?
• Answer: A completed BSIS Firearm Permit Range Qualification Form, signed
by the instructor, is provided as proof of compliance.
7. When should a firearm permit renewal application be submitted?
• Answer: At least 60 days before the permits expiration to allow processing
and avoid a lapse in authorization.
8. What are the consequences of letting a firearm permit expire?
• Answer: The holder cannot carry a firearm on duty and must reapply, com-
pleting all initial requirements, including training and fees.
